On Mon, 2015-14-12 at 03:31:24 UTC, Alistair Popple wrote: > PPC476FPE has a different PVR from previous PPC476 processors. The > kexec code checks the PVR in order to correctly setup the MMU. When > the initial support for 476FPE processors was added the corresponding > change in the kexec code was missed.
